Can you add memory to an iPad 2?

One of the biggest drawbacks of owning an iPhone or iPad is that Apple doesn’t offer a way for users to supplement the internal storage with an SD or microSD card like many Android devices do. Another option is to add to the internal storage using an external wireless media hub. …

How do I check the RAM on my iPad 2?

View free memory

  1. From the Home screen, tap Settings > General > iPhone Storage.
  2. View to used and available memory, plus a graph of what is using the memory.
  3. Scroll down to see how much memory each app is using.

What happens when you clear RAM memory?

RAM (Random Access Memory) is storage used for a place to hold data. Clearing the RAM will close and reset all running applications to speed up your mobile device or tablet. You will notice improved performance on your device – until there are too many apps open and running in the background again.

What happens when your RAM is full?

If your RAM is full, your computer is slow, and its hard drive light is constantly blinking, your computer is swapping to disk. If this is occurring, it’s a clear side that your computer needs more RAM – or that you need to use less memory-hungry programs.
